Summer Azure

Tourmaline American

On view at The Met Fifth Avenue in Gallery 508

The work of activist, filmmaker, and writer Tourmaline involves deep research into under-acknowledged and underrepresented histories, particularly those that center queer and trans historical figures of color in nineteenth- and twentieth-century New York, from Seneca Village to Stonewall. In this self-portrait, she inhabits the possibilities of space travel for journeying to a utopian setting that might provide respite from the dangers of the present moment.

Summer Azure, Tourmaline (American, born Boston, Massachusetts, 1983), Inkjet dye sublimation on aluminium (exhibition copy), American
